The Secret to Consistent Digestion and Daily Comfort
In today’s fast-paced world, many people overlook the importance of digestive health. A well-functioning digestive system plays a crucial role not only in how we feel physically but also in our overall mental well-being. When our digestion is off, it can lead to discomfort, fatigue, and a host of other issues. Thankfully, there are several strategies we can incorporate into our daily routines to foster consistent digestion and promote daily comfort.
Firstly, understanding the role of diet is essential. What we consume directly impacts our gut health. A diet high in fiber, including fruits, vegetables, whole grains, and legumes, can help maintain a healthy digestive system. These foods provide the roughage necessary for smooth bowel movements and can prevent issues like constipation. It’s equally important to stay hydrated; drinking enough water aids in the digestive process by helping to break down food and absorb nutrients effectively. Aim for at least eight glasses of water daily, or more if you are active or live in a hot climate.
Probiotics, often dubbed the “good bacteria,” are another secret weapon for steady digestion. Probiotics can be found in fermented foods such as yogurt, kefir, sauerkraut, and kimchi, or can be taken as supplements. They help balance the gut microbiome, which is integral to digestion and can help prevent gastrointestinal disorders. Including these foods in your diet regularly can improve your gut health, enhancing your overall feeling of well-being and comfort.
Another critical component of digestive health is the importance of regular meal patterns. Skipping meals or eating at irregular times can disrupt our digestive rhythms. Establishing a routine can help signal the digestive system when to expect food, promoting better function. Eating smaller, more frequent meals rather than larger ones can also help ease the strain on the stomach and make digestion more efficient.
Mindful eating is another practice that many people overlook. In our busy lives, it’s easy to eat on the go or become distracted during meals. However, paying attention to what, how, and when we eat can drastically impact digestion. Chewing food thoroughly and taking time to savor each bite not only enhances the enjoyment of meals but also aids in proper digestion. This practice helps the body better recognize hunger cues and prevents overeating, leading to improved comfort.
Moreover, managing stress is vital for maintaining consistent digestion. Chronic stress can lead to digestive issues such as bloating, gas, and even changes in bowel habits. Incorporating stress-relief techniques such as yoga, meditation, or simple breathing exercises can greatly benefit gut health. These practices help calm the mind and body, allowing the digestive system to function optimally.
Physical activity should not be underestimated in its role in digestion and comfort. Regular exercise stimulates the digestive tract, promoting regular bowel movements and reducing bloating. Aim for at least 30 minutes of moderate exercise most days of the week. Even simple activities like walking or cycling can make a substantial difference.
Lastly, listening to your body is crucial. Everyone’s digestive system is unique, and what works for one person may not work for another. Pay attention to how different foods make you feel and consider keeping a food diary to identify any patterns. If you find persistent issues, it may be beneficial to consult a healthcare professional for personalized guidance.
